Lucky Jet: Crypto Crash Game

1Win Games launched Lucky Jet as a 1Win exclusive in December 2021 before it spread to partner platforms. A character named Lucky Joe rises on a jetpack against a climbing multiplier, with dual-bet support and automatic cashout entries. Reported RTP sits around 97%, but sources disagree sharply on the maximum multiplier — anywhere from 200x in practice to marketing claims of 1,000,000x — and 1Win doesn't publish a fixed cap.

Multiplier-waarschijnlijkheid & gemelde extremen

200x

1Win Games hasn't published an official maximum multiplier for Lucky Jet — community reports suggest rounds above roughly 200x are rare in practice on most operator deployments, despite marketing materials for the wider product line referencing far larger theoretical numbers. At 97% RTP, roughly 9.7% of rounds reach 10x and about 0.97% reach 100x; if the practical in-market cap really does sit near 200x, that would make Lucky Jet meaningfully lower-ceiling in practice than its published RTP alone would suggest.

Waar spelers geld verliezen

Targeting a multiplier based on the highest marketing claim

Scenario: Setting an auto-cashout target assuming the 1,000,000x figure is realistic and achievable.

Waarom het misgaat: That number appears to be a theoretical or marketing figure rather than a documented, achievable in-market ceiling.

Oplossing: Plan around the more conservative, community-observed practical range instead of marketing superlatives.

No stop-loss during a rough stretch

Scenario: Continuing to bet through a losing run assuming it must regress toward the mean soon.

Waarom het misgaat: Short-run variance doesn't obligate a reversal within any specific timeframe — losses can concentrate.

Oplossing: Set and honor a fixed stop-loss regardless of how the session 'should' be going.

Assuming Lucky Jet is available identically everywhere

Scenario: Expecting the same terms and RTP at any casino claiming to offer Lucky Jet.

Waarom het misgaat: 1Win's distribution model is narrower than fully open-licensed titles, and terms can vary meaningfully by partner platform.

Oplossing: Verify the specific operator's Lucky Jet terms and RTP disclosure rather than assuming consistency.

Chasing after a near-miss on a 6x target

Scenario: Doubling the next bet after a round crashes at 5.8x with a 6x target set.

Waarom het misgaat: A near-miss carries no information about the next round's independent outcome.

Oplossing: Keep bet sizing mechanical and unaffected by how close the last round came to target.

Skipping provably fair verification because of platform trust

Scenario: Assuming 1Win's brand recognition substitutes for actually checking round fairness.

Waarom het misgaat: Brand trust and cryptographic verification are different things — the tool exists so players don't have to rely on trust alone.

Oplossing: Spot-check rounds through the verifier regardless of how established the platform feels.
